summaryrefslogtreecommitdiff
path: root/scripts/build
diff options
context:
space:
mode:
authorDaniel Baumann <mail@daniel-baumann.ch>2013-04-06 10:20:58 +0200
committerDaniel Baumann <mail@daniel-baumann.ch>2013-05-06 14:50:07 +0200
commit680109fdadee51be660a1b582ef18b935dcbd075 (patch)
tree87f8ccf6a4f8e648cd9fa03e5809c80dcca5cfec /scripts/build
parentb2cb25942d9a1ae03d70e3734d845cd9b7c600a9 (diff)
downloadvyos-live-build-680109fdadee51be660a1b582ef18b935dcbd075.tar.gz
vyos-live-build-680109fdadee51be660a1b582ef18b935dcbd075.zip
Temporary hack for lb config to produce config/build until stuff is cleaned up properly.
Diffstat (limited to 'scripts/build')
-rwxr-xr-xscripts/build/config20
1 files changed, 20 insertions, 0 deletions
diff --git a/scripts/build/config b/scripts/build/config
index 6d3e4dbd4..c5de3fc2b 100755
--- a/scripts/build/config
+++ b/scripts/build/config
@@ -1393,5 +1393,25 @@ Set_configuration "config/image" "Archive-Areas" "${LIVE_IMAGE_ARCHIVE_AREAS}"
[ "${LB_DERIVATIVE}" = "true" ] && Set_configuration "config/image" "Parent-Archive-Areas" "${LIVE_IMAGE_PARENT_ARCHIVE_AREAS}" # FIXME
Set_configuration "config/image" "Type" "${LIVE_IMAGE_TYPE}"
+# config/build
+cat > config/build << EOF
+[Image]
+Architecture: ${LIVE_IMAGE_ARCHITECTURE}
+Archive-Areas: ${LIVE_IMAGE_ARCHIVE_AREAS}
+Distribution: ${LB_DISTRIBUTION}
+Mirror-Bootstrap: ${LB_MIRROR_BOOTSTRAP}
+EOF
+
+if [ "${LB_DERIVATIVE}" = "true" ]
+then
+
+cat >> config/build << EOF
+Parent-Archive-Areas: ${LIVE_IMAGE_ARCHIVE_AREAS}
+Parent-Distribution: ${LB_DISTRIBUTION}
+Parent-Mirror-Bootstrap: ${LB_PARENT_MIRROR_BOOTSTRAP}
+EOF
+
+fi
+
# Creating stage file
Create_stagefile .build/config